There's a similar thread on here already but anyway, you can't guarantee weather in this country. I've been to peak season weddings in the height of summer and it's chucked it down all day with rain. My sister and BIL got married e years ago on the 7th April and it was hot, sunny and dry all day. We had a May wedding and it rained on and off and was cold even though the sun shone.
The bonus of April is that it's classed as off peak so is slightly cheaper, peak season runs May to September inclusive. If you plan for poor weather then at least you're prepared and not disappointed but if it's warm dry and sunny its a lovely bonus xxx

I'm going for September as it won't be too cold as its just after August but is also considered outside of summer season for most venues so cheaper! Also, we can go on a slightly cheaper honeymoon after as it won't clash with any school holidays :) x
